So, what exactly is a bio band? Essentially, it is a wearable device that attaches to the user’s body and translates their biometric data into musical sounds. These devices can monitor heart rate, body temperature, brainwaves, and other physiological signals, which are then converted into electronic music. This allows users to create music in real-time based on their own bodily processes.
